How much does it cost to rent a home in Dover-Crystal?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Dover-Crystal 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,379 | $1,450 | $7,000 |
Dover-Crystal 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,423 | $3,850 | $10,000+ |
Dover-Crystal 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,262 | $3,600 | $10,000+ |
Dover-Crystal 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$8,491 | $3,995 | $10,000+ |
Dover-Crystal 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$13,425 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|
Dover-Crystal 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$12,825 | $7,900 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Dover-Crystal
What type of rentals are currently available in Dover-Crystal?
There are currently 652 Apartments for Rent in Dover-Crystal, VA with pricing that ranges from $1,120 to $21,089. There are also 235 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Dover-Crystal ranging from $1,050 to $19,850.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Dover-Crystal?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Dover-Crystal ranges from $1,050 to $19,850 with an average monthly rent of $6,843.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Dover-Crystal?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Dover-Crystal range from $1,987 to $21,089,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$3,850 to $12,121.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$3,600 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$4,535.
